Proton NMR study and conformational analysis of d(CGT), d(TCG) and d(CGTCG) in aqueous solution. The effect of a dangling thymidine and of a thymidine mismatch on DNA mini-duplexes.

Proton NMR studies of d(CGT), d(TCG) and d(CGTCG) were carried out at 300 and 500 MHz. The temperature and concentration dependence of the chemical shifts of various resonances indicates duplex formation only in the cases of d(TCG) and d(CGTCG).
